United States Fruit Market Trend ReportWASHINGTON - May 25/04 - SNS -- The latest weekly fruit market trend report was released by the USDA today. 22, 2004 IN THAT ORDER IN THOUSAND HUNDRED WEIGHT (100,000 LBS) UNITS. EXPECTED MOVEMENT IS FOR THE PERIOD MAY 23-JUNE 5, 2004. PRICES ARE FOR MONDAY, MAY 24, 2004 COMPARED WITH MONDAY, MAY 17, 2004. UNLESS OTHERWISE STATED SALES ARE F.O.B. SHIPPING POINT BASIS (INCLUDING DELIVERED SALES F.O.B. SHIPPING POINT BASIS) OR PORT OF ENTRY AND EXTRA SERVICES ARE INCLUDED. PRICES REPRESENT OPEN (SPOT) MARKET SALES BY FIRST HANDLERS ON PRODUCT OF GENERALLY GOOD QUALITY AND CONDITION UNLESS OTHERWISE STATED AND MAY INCLUDE PROMOTIONAL ALLOWANCES OR OTHER INCENTIVES. NO CONSIDERATION IS GIVEN TO AFTER-SALE ADJUSTMENTS UNLESS OTHERWISE STATED. BROKERAGE FEES PAID BY SHIPPER ARE INCLUDED IN THE PRICE REPORTED. CITRUS FRUITS ---GRAPEFRUIT SOUTH AND CENTRAL DISTRICT, CALIFORNIA AND ARIZONA---Shipments fairly light---Movement expected to continue to increase seasonally. Trading moderate. Prices generally unchanged. MELONS ---CANTALOUPES IMPERIAL, COACHELLA AND PALO VERDE VALLEY, CALIFORNIA, AND CENTRAL AND WESTERN ARIZONA---Shipments AZ 5-126-319, CA 78-351-362---Movement expected to remain about the same in Imperial Valley, increase in Central and Western Arizona and decrease in Coachella Valley. Trading early slow, late 9s and 12s active, 18s very slow, others slow. Prices 12s slightly lower, 15s lower, others generally unchanged. 1/2 Cartons 6s 4.00-4.85, 9s 4.35-5.35, 12s mostly 4.35, 15s and 18s mostly 3.35-3.85. Some shippers in the Imperial Valley growing area expect this week to reach peak volume in anticipation of strong retail demand for the Memorial Day holiday. Palo Verde Valley, California area shippers expect to begin harvest late this week. Sizes running heavy to 12 size followed by 15 size. Some shippers curtailing harvest on 15s and 18s due to market conditions. Some 15s and 18s booked open with price to be established later. Quality variable. YAKIMA VALLEY AND WENATCHEE DISTRICT WASHINGTON---Shipments 0-0-0---Movement expected to begin late next week, with some volume the week after. Due to the nature of the weather this spring it is expected that the harvest will be slightly earlier than normal and somewhat more compressed.
